Simple Strawberry Coffee Cake Recipe
Ingredients:
– 1 cup fresh strawberries, chopped
– 2 cups all-purpose flour
– 1 cup sugar
– 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
– 1 cup brewed coffee, cooled
– 2 large eggs
– 1 tablespoon vanilla extract
– 1 tablespoon baking powder
– A pinch of salt
Instructions:
1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9-inch round cake pan.
2. In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
3. Beat in the eggs one at a time, then stir in the vanilla extract.
4. Add the cooled coffee.
5. In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t.
6. Gradually combine the dry ingredients with the wet mixture, folding in the chopped strawberries last.
7. Pour the batter into the prepared cake pan and smooth the top.
8. Bake for 30-35 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
9. Let it cool before serving.

What types of coffee work best with strawberries?
When considering which types of coffee pair best with strawberries, light to medium roasts are often ideal. These coffees typically have fruity and floral notes that can complement the fresh sweetness of strawberries. Cold brews and iced coffees are particularly popular choices, as the chilled temperature can enhance the refreshing quality of strawberries.
On the other hand, dark roasts may overpower the delicate flavor of strawberries, but they can still work when balanced correctly. Adding strawberries to a mocha or latte, where chocolate flavors are present, can provide harmony, as chocolate often pairs well with both coffee and strawberries. Ultimately, experimentation with different coffee styles can help you find the best match for your taste buds.

Are there any potential drawbacks to combining strawberries and coffee?
While the combination of strawberries and coffee can be delightful, there are a few potential drawbacks to consider. For those with sensitive stomachs, consuming acidic fruits like strawberries alongside coffee may aggravate gastrointestinal issues. The acidity in both components can lead to discomfort for some individuals if consumed together, especially on an empty stomach.
Another consideration is the potential for overwhelming flavors. If a coffee is too bold or heavily flavored, it may overshadow the delicate sweetness of strawberries. It’s essential to find a good balance to ensure that both flavors are appreciated.
